Customers find value in the ROG Zephyrus 15.6" gaming laptop's performance, graphics, build quality, and lightweight design. However, some users experienced issues with excessive heat generation, short battery life, and occasional fan noise. The keyboard also received some negative feedback. While the display and RAM are generally well-regarded, storage capacity may be a limiting factor for some users.

    Looks good. Performs well. Solid choice for most.

    |
    Tech Insider Network Member
    Posted .
    This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.

    In short, I like this laptop. To mirror my title, it looks good, is well-built, performs well, has nice specs and connectivity, and a great display. For most, this should be a no-brainer. There may be a small nitpick here and there, but as a whole, I think it is a great machine. The Zephyrus line has been well respected of late. This is the first chance I have had to play with one, but I can see it. I really like the look. Pretty clean and modern, and honestly, not to “gamer.” Perhaps that is a letdown to some, but I like the somewhat subdued look. It has a”little” gamer to it, with a little flash, but it also doesn’t look out of place sitting at a coffee shop doing some work. A nice mix. I think the same can be said for the size/weight. It is no ultra-light, by any means, with that beefy card in there, but it is also just a shade over 4 pounds. A nice weight for at home, but light enough to take with you on the go (the power brick is also somewhat small). Given the solid build, it shouldn’t be an issue holding up over time either. Obviously, gaming is the main draw here though, so, does it hold up? Yes, I think so. The 3060 does well, the AMD chip has the power you’ll need, and while the base RAM may be “enough,” at least you can up it if you feel the need given your use case. There are 8GB soldered to the board, which is a little bit of a bummer, but I think you can replace the other 8 and pop 32 in the other slot to max out at 40GB (I am not certain here, so do your due diligence). It is DDR5, so that is a plus. Further, the 512GB drive will get you by, but you can also populate the other M.2 slot with another drive if you need/want. I guess I would like to see a 1TB by default, but that is a slight nitpick. As for performance, it is quite good. I was able to hit very high FPS on most e-game type titles with high resolutions/settings. Most AAA titles that I messed with were also getting very solid FPS numbers, albeit down from those less demanding games, and maybe a tweak down here and there from the max/ultra-settings. That said, I am very happy with all of the game performance and play. Everything looks great, runs clean and fluid, and doesn’t miss a beat. The system does get a bit warm when you are hitting it hard for some time, but nothing out of the ordinary and I think the venting is fairly effective. The fans can get cranking, and during heavy, heavy load you may hear them, but they are generally pretty quiet. All in all, a good experience. The display itself is beautiful. The bezels are fairly minimal (save the bottom), backlight bleed is the same if not nonexistent, and everything appears uniform. Text is crisp and clear and video playback and games look fantastic. It is bright (not the brightest) and colors are accurate and vivid, yet not blown out like a typical Instagram post. No complaints. The speakers are good. That is about all I can say. They get fairly loud, there is not a ton of distortion, and they sound “good.” Honestly, fairly good. That said, there is not a ton of low end, which is pretty typical these days. Do not expect MacBook level sound, I guess? I can say the same about the webcam. It is good. Fairly good. Not the best, but it will definitely get the job done on a video call. This still confuses me how all these laptop webcams are not better. The keyboard is rather generously sized. There is not a lot of give, it is responsive, and I have found it is spaced rather well. It is comfortable and easy to get used to. That said, even though I think it is very good, no laptop keyboard will ever beat a standalone keyboard for me. It is also backlit, which, honestly, should just be standard everywhere, on every laptop. Yes, there is also RGB if that is your thing. As you can tell, I am plain, and boring, but I do think they have done it well and it looks good (maybe it could be a bit brighter). For me personally, maybe even more important than the keyboard, is the touchpad. It is very large, very responsive, and overall, very good. I often struggle without a mouse, and a lot of the time it is due to poor touchpads. That is not the case here. Connectivity is pretty impressive, save one minor nitpick I wish were different. HDMI, Ethernet, 2 USB-A (3.2 Gen 2), 2 USB-C (3.2 Gen 2), Audio Jack, and Micro SD. The Micro SD is a nice add, but it would be great to see the USB-C ports be Thunderbolt/USB 4. All in all, though, not much to complain about here. You have options. Lastly, you get WiFi 6E so there is a little future proofing there. Setup, well, is setup. Simple. Typical. Not an overly long process, but there are a fair number of Windows updates. This was my first look into Windows 11. Still undecided there. There is some pre-loaded software as well as a few ASUS apps. Some of it can be useful. Some users may want to explore a cleaner install. When it comes down to it, I really like this laptop. It gives me the ability to really enjoy games and has the same power to let me leave loads of tabs open when I am not. Along those same lines, it works well at home, yet can be taken on the go. It looks good, is well-built, is comfortable to use, and has all the ports I am looking for. For me, the value is there.
